fantastic multi region item
what an amazing item I got this for us as a cheap DVD player and it is now our main DVD player in our house it is multi region after entering the code that is great as I have loads of UK movies from home when I moved to the US I thought I might have to lose them but now I can watch all my movies again. easy to use and set up and you dont get the jumping you can get with some DVD players A+++ item

This does work!
I heard about some DVD players that can play different region codes. It is true, and this is one of them. I think you must, first, set it up by entering a special code. Someone is already explaining how to do it here, so you just need to read that review.

It does make a very small high tone noise when it is at the "stand by" mode. It's much quieter than my refrigerator's noise, and I can only recognize it when I am at the right next to the unit. Otherwise, I would have rated this product 5-stars.
